I have a problem concerning an SQL trigger I've created. It should transfer data from a temporary table (on DB #1) to the production table (on DB #2) after a new row is being inserted.
The temp table gets its data from a SSIS package (this step works 😉 ).
But the trigger won't react on the newly created data row.
If I insert a row manually to the temp table by using SQLSMS the trigger reacts and transfers the data to the prod table...

Bulk operations do not by default fire triggers (see Books Online for documentation on that point)
You need to add the option FIRE_TRIGGERS to the OLEDB destination. It may degrade performance.
